Why Are Turkish Investors Choosing Dubai?

Dubai’s real estate market is booming, and it offers unique advantages compared to other global markets. Investors are shifting their capital here for three factual reasons:

  • Zero Property Tax: You pay no annual property tax and absolutely no income tax on your rental earnings. What you earn is completely yours.

  • The Golden Visa: Investing a minimum of AED 2,000,000 (approximately $545,000) secures a 10-year residency visa for you and your family.

  • High Rental Yields: Investors typically enjoy net returns of 6% to 9%. This is significantly higher than the averages seen in Istanbul, London, or other major European cities.

2. Choose Between Off-Plan and Ready Properties

Understanding the difference between property statuses is crucial for your financial planning.

Feature Off-Plan Property (Under Construction) Ready Property (Handed Over)
Capital Appreciation High potential before completion Stable, follows market trends
Rental Income Starts after the project handover Immediate return on investment
Payment Plans Flexible, linked to construction milestones Full upfront payment or mortgage required

4. Manage Money Transfers Safely

You can legally transfer funds from your Turkish bank account directly to Dubai. For off-plan properties, you will send your money directly to a government-approved Escrow account, never directly to the developer’s private bank account.

The Safety of the Dubai Escrow System

Many international investors initially worry about the safety of their funds abroad. Fortunately, the Dubai Land Department (DLD) provides one of the most transparent real estate systems in the world.

When you buy an off-plan property, your money goes into an independent Escrow account. The government only releases these funds to the developer as specific construction milestones are successfully completed. Therefore, your capital is legally protected at all times.
